What step did FDR take to make the nation's financial system more stable?

Social Studies
1 answer:
LuckyWell [14K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

he declared a bank holiday

Representative Smith is trying to get more state funding for a community youth center that will benefit his constituents. He tel
viva [34]

Answer:

It is an example of vote trading or logrolling

Explanation:

Logrolling consists in the exchange of favor with the aim of mutual benefit. One type of logrolling is vote trading which in this example refers to an exchange of votes in the legislature so that both legislators benefit.

Rep. Smith will probably be able to secure the passage of more funding for his district in exchange for voting to secure the passage of Rep. Hall's bill.
